Key Factors I Considered When Buying Wheel Spacers
1. Bolt Pattern Compatibility
My Tacoma has a 6×139.7mm bolt pattern, so I made sure the spacers matched this perfectly. Using the wrong bolt pattern can lead to unsafe driving conditions, so double-checking this was my first step.
2. Spacer Thickness
I measured how much offset I wanted—typically between 1/2 inch to 1 inch for most Tacomas. Thicker spacers push the wheels further out but can affect suspension geometry. I balanced aesthetics with safety and performance when deciding on thickness.
3. Material Quality
I opted for high-quality billet aluminum spacers because they are lightweight, durable, and resist corrosion. Cheap materials can warp or fail, so investing in good material was essential for me.
4. Hub-Centric vs. Lug-Centric
I chose hub-centric spacers since they center perfectly on the vehicle’s hub, reducing vibrations and ensuring a safer fit. While lug-centric spacers are cheaper, I preferred the added reliability of hub-centric ones.
5. Stud and Lug Nut Type
I checked whether the spacers came with extended studs or if I needed to buy longer lug nuts separately. Some spacers come with pre-installed studs, making installation easier. Matching the stud size and thread pitch to my Tacoma’s specifications was critical.
My Installation Tips for Wheel Spacers
- Clean the hub and wheel mounting surfaces thoroughly before installing.
- Torque the spacer bolts to the manufacturer’s specifications using a torque wrench.
- After mounting the wheels, re-torque the lug nuts after driving a short distance (about 50 miles).
- Regularly inspect the spacers and lug nuts for tightness to ensure safety.
